#include <iostream>
using namespace std;
int part(int [],int ,int);
void qsrt(int a[],int p,int r);
int main()
{
int a[100];
for(int i=0;i<5;i++)
cin>>a[i];
qsrt(a,0,4);
for(int i=0;i<5;i++)
cout<<a[i];
system("pause");
return 0;
}
int part(int a[],int p ,int r)
{
int i=p;
int tmp;
int j=r+1;
int x=a[p];
while(1)
{
while(a[++i]<x&&i<r);
while(a[--j]>x);
if(i>=j) break;
tmp=a[i];
a[i]=a[j];
a[j]=tmp;
}
a[p]=a[j];
a[j]=x;
return j;
}
void qsrt(int a[],int p,int r)
{
if(p<r)
{
int qq=part(a,p,r);
qsrt(a,p,qq-1);
qsrt(a,qq+1,r);
}
}